Hey guys, I know that a lot of you weren't able to make it, so here are three videos of the events we shot in Las Vegas at Clark County Shooting Complex (2 main event courses, prelim). Quite a challenging environment that saw Joe Fanizzi take the best out of the other competitors. Check the videos on my blog: https://frenchnick.com
